DWI clients in rehab need specific requirements met to fulfill the conditions of their sentencing. Rehab facilities that help satisfy these court requirements and conditions, which are usually far more lenient than normal sentencing which would include steep fines and jail time, are offered in Cypress Inn to deliver DWI classes, group counseling, and further assessment for clients with serious substance abuse problems.

Drug and Alcohol Education is a primary tool used at rehabs treating DWI offenders. There are various levels of alcohol education and this can differ by state. Level I education typically consist of 12 hours of education related to the effects and dangers of drugs and/or alcohol. This is the what a person with a first conviction or someone under the age of 21 will often be required to do. Level II courses would include both education and group therapy at a court approved program. The duration the person will have to be in therapy depends upon certain considerations, which can be, for example, how many DWI's the offender has had, and the severity of the offense. In most cases, clients will be sentenced to the Level II classes and therapy unless their blood-alcohol level was very low when they were arrested and there weren't any other serious infractions when the person was arrested.
